A Seattle police detective who posted sexually explicit photos of his ex-lover online in an attempt to “ruin her life” has now been fired by the department, KIRO Radio has learned.

David N. Blackmer, 44, of Everett, pleaded guilty to misdemeanor cyberstalking/domestic violence and was sentenced to 90 days in jail on January 8.

As KIRO Radio first reported, Blackmer, a 17-year veteran of the Seattle Police Department, was arrested in July 2013 for investigation of felony identity theft, domestic violence and cyberstalking.

According to court documents, Blackmer began an affair with a woman he met through an online dating service in December 2012. The affair ended when the woman found out Blackmer was married and confronted him at his home in front of his wife on July 17, 2013.

“During the argument, (the victim) stated Blackmer became angry that (she) was at his residence and Blackmer used his open hands and pushed (her) off the porch,” according to court documents. “Also during the altercation, (the victim) stated Blackmer grabbed her neck with one hand and pushed her to the ground on her buttocks.”

According to the woman, Blackmer threatened to “ruin her life” and “get back at her” for exposing their relationship. After the confrontation, police said Blackmer activated a fake Facebook account under the woman’s name and used it to post sexually explicit photos he took of her during sex.

“Additionally, (the victim) observed photographs she had taken of herself wearing various outfits in front of a mirror in her residence and had previously texted and emailed to Blackmer at his request for ‘sexy’ pictures,” the documents said.

According to the victim, her “mother, brother, aunts, underage children of her aunts, friends, and people in her church” saw the photos and “expressed their shock” that she would engage in such activity.

“The woman told our investigators that these postings caused her embarrassment and fear,” Seattle police Sgt. Sean Whitcomb told reporters at a press conference after the arrest was made public.

Shortly after his arrest, Blackmer checked into a drug and alcohol treatment center in Stuart, Fla.

The Seattle Police Department placed Blackmer, who was a member of the Criminal Investigations Unit, on paid administrative leave while an investigation took place.

Blackmer was fired by Interim Chief Harry Bailey on Monday, following an April 29 Loudermill hearing afforded to all officers who are the subject of an internal investigation.

Seattle Police Guild President Ron Smith said Friday that he believes the punishment is appropriate.

“I feel the conduct was egregious and I don’t believe the chief had any other choice in this case but termination,” Smith said.

Blackmer did not immediately return a call for comment Friday. A spokesperson for the Seattle Police Department confirmed that Blackmer had been fired, but declined to comment further.
